Job description

Job Description: Technician to work on Rail electrical and electro-mechanical installations, execute test procedures, generate test reports, make adjustment on systems and troubleshoot rail vehicles and/or its subsystems. Generate/Track progress reports to management.

Responsibilities:

Perform mechanical installations and repairs on rail vehicles at an acceptable level of quality and within agreed method times as directed by Supervisor.

Demonstrate good working knowledge and experience with the use of hand and power tools, welding machines, measuring devices and pneumatic/hydraulic gauges

Must be able to read and comprehend a wide range of mechanical drawings and work instructions.

Understand the purpose of the Bill of Material (BOM) and how it relates to material picking lists and operations list.

Identify and record information such as part numbers and serial numbers.

Any and all other responsibilities, in addition to those mentioned above, as assigned by supervisor/manager.

Any interpretation/clarification with responsibilities above will be settled by the supervisor/manager.

Perform and generate reports on all routine tests and testing activities.

Troubleshoot manufacturing & component problems to the lowest Line Replaceable Unit (LRU), and support during qualification tests.

Execute tests according to test procedures and schematics.

Redline test procedures as required.

Demonstrate good working knowledge and experience with the use of computers, data recorders, digital millimetres, various measurement instruments, pneumatic/hydraulic gauges.

Reading and understanding of schematics and wire lists

Clearly document and report any anomaly or failure during test execution.

Responsible for learning curve and optimization of test execution and troubleshooting.

Accountable for test execution, must have strong knowledge and comprehension of schematics, block diagrams, wire lists, functional diagrams along with knowledge of basic Electronics and the operation of12VDC-72VDC and 24VAC-480VAC systems.

Support mechanical installations and repairs on rail vehicles as directed by Supervisor.

Support, installation and terminate of electrical panels, equipment, components, and have good understanding of how they operate in order to troubleshoot any electrical issues.
